An orotracheal tube is being inserted in an adult woman of average height. To place the midpoint of the cuff just below the vocal cords, the tube should be secured at approximately what depth at the incisors?
- A 17 cm
- B 19 cm
- C 21 cm ✓
- D 25 cm
Explanation
Standard depths are 21 cm at the incisors for adult women and 23 cm for adult men, placing the cuff just below the cords while keeping the tip in mid-trachea. Depth can also be estimated as height divided by 10 plus 5 cm. At 17 to 19 cm the cuff sits at or above the glottis risking cuff herniation through the cords, and at 25 cm endobronchial intubation becomes likely in most adults.
